Subject Details 1163<br />
BA795<br />
Visual Merchandising Design<br />
Strategies<br />
1 Semester. 32 nominal Hours· Prerequisite: Nil<br />
Aims & Objectives<br />
The purpose <strong>of</strong> this module is to provide students with knowledge <strong>of</strong> design elements<br />
and principles in relation to the design and practical requirements <strong>of</strong> the Visual<br />
Merchandising Industry, so thatthey can devise solutions to a defined range <strong>of</strong> visual<br />
merchandising design problems.<br />
BA796<br />
Retail Design Drafting<br />
1 Semester· 48 nominal Hours· Prerequisite: Nil<br />
Aims & Objectives<br />
To provide students with the skills and knowledge to produce autographic and<br />
axonometric projections, used in design solutions for a wide range <strong>of</strong> retail and<br />
exhibition planning problems.<br />
BA797 Studio 1<br />
1 Semester· 48 nominal Hours· Prerequisite: Nil<br />
Aims & Objectives<br />
The purpose <strong>of</strong> Studio 1 is to provide students with the knowledge and skills to enable<br />
them to manufacture support elements for visual presentations.<br />
BA798<br />
Occupational Health & Safety<br />
1 Semester· 16 nominal Hours· Prerequisite: Nil<br />
Aims & Objectives<br />
The purpose <strong>of</strong> this module is to provide visual merchandising workers with the<br />
knowledge and skills required to identify, assess and control chemical, physical,<br />
psychological and biological hazards in the visual merchandising working environment.<br />
BA799 Lettering 1<br />
1 Semester· 48 nominal Hours· Prerequisite: Nil<br />
Aims & Objectives<br />
The purpose <strong>of</strong>this module is to provide students with lettering and layout skills to<br />
enable them to design a variety <strong>of</strong> signage for shops, restaurants, exhibitions, etc.<br />
BA800<br />
Visual Merchandising - History &<br />
Culture<br />
1 Semester· 48 nominal Hours· Prerequisite: Nil<br />
Aims & Objectives<br />
This module allows students to develop an image bank <strong>of</strong> historical and cultural style,<br />
which they can use as a resource for creative design solutions for visual merchandising,<br />
displays and exhibitions.<br />
BA801<br />
Product Presentation<br />
1 Semester· 48 nominal Hours. Prerequisite: Nil<br />
Aims & Objectives<br />
This module provides students with broad based knowledge and skills in the<br />
fundamentals <strong>of</strong> the visual presentation <strong>of</strong> products applicable to the retail exhibition<br />
and photo styling industries.<br />
BA802<br />
Introduction to Computers for<br />
Visual Merchandisers<br />
1 Semester· 32 nominal Hours· Prerequisite: Nil<br />
Aims& Objectives<br />
The purpose <strong>of</strong>this module is to provide students with the skills, attitude and<br />
knowledge necessary to perform basic tasks in computer operations and develop basic<br />
multimedia productsamplesforvisual merchandising purposes.<br />
BA803<br />
Communication and Visual<br />
Merchandising<br />
1 Semester· 32 nominal hours· Prerequisite: Nil<br />
Aims & Objectives<br />
The purpose <strong>of</strong> this module is to provide students with the opportunity to develop<br />
effective communication skills needed to ensure good working relationships with<br />
clients in the visual merchandising and exhibition industries.<br />
BA804<br />
Colour and Visual Merchandising<br />
1 Semester· 3D nominal hours· Prerequisite: Nil<br />
Aims & Objectives<br />
The purpose <strong>of</strong> this module is to provide students with the knowledge and skills<br />
necessary to make colourchoicesto suit a variety <strong>of</strong> visual merchandising, retail<br />
display, exhibition, special event and corporate identity programs.<br />
BA805<br />
Visual Merchandising Product<br />
Knowledge<br />
1 Semester· 3D nominal Hours· Prerequisite: Nil<br />
Aims & Objectives<br />
The purpose <strong>of</strong> this module is to provide students with a broad knowledge <strong>of</strong>the skills<br />
required by the visual merchandising industry in regard to product style, availability,<br />
image, relationship, categories, storage and security.<br />
BA806<br />
Perspective for Visual<br />
Merchandising<br />
1 Semester· 3D nominal Hours· Prerequisite: Nil<br />
Aims & Objectives<br />
The purpose <strong>of</strong> this module is to provide students with the knowledge and skills so that<br />
they can produce perspective drawings, plans and elevations that will accurately convey<br />
retail/exhibition environments for specific client briefs to industry standard.<br />
BA807 Studio 2<br />
1 Semester. 45 nominal Hours. Prerequisite: Nil<br />
Aims & Objectives<br />
This module provides students with the skills to produce multi purpose props suitable<br />
for retail windows, in-store and exhibition spaces, as well as perform mannequin<br />
maintenance for client presentation.<br />
BA808 Lettering 2<br />
1 Semester· 3D nominal Hours· Prerequisite: Nil<br />
Aims & Objectives<br />
This module enhances students freehand drawing and writing skills, using traditional<br />
lettering pens and brushes to produce tickets, showcards, banners, etc. suitable for<br />
retail shops, displays, promotions, exhibitions and special events which incorporate<br />
decorative innovation.<br />
BA809 Retail illustration 2<br />
1 Semester· 3D nominal Hours· Prerequisite: Nil<br />
Aims & Objectives<br />
The purpose <strong>of</strong>this module is to provide the students with extended knowledge and<br />
skills in retail illustration, using a variety <strong>of</strong> complex techniques, which will enable<br />
students to communicate effectively with clients through the use <strong>of</strong> visual<br />
presentations.<br />
